- 24 hours after the last game, the final, you've lost only by 1-point, which is the feeling which prevails: disappointement for having missed the Gold or satisfaction for the accomplished duty?
Well, of course I’m a little bit disappointed because we’ve lost just by 1 single point. But it’s sport! We’ve had two hard games against Hungary and Czech Republic and I think we just didn’t have anymore that much energy we needed on the end of this game against Great Britain. Anyway, we’ve made our goal which was to get to division A! So I’m really happy for that.
- Next time Slovakia will play in Group A. Is that important for you?
It is because we have made a big step for Slovakian basketball. I think it’s almost 7 years ago when U20 Slovakian Team played for the last time in Groupe A. It makes me happy even more because I could be there and help to make this dream come true.

- Who, in your mind, diserved to be MVP?
For me was MVP also Jelena ANTIK! She has impressed me last year a lot and I was expecting the same this year! I really like the way she plays and I think she can become one of the best players in Europe if she decide to play here. I just wish her the best for the future!
- And now?
Now I’m already back in Slovakia to join the senior national team. I will try to make it (NDR: Slovakia will play the qualifying round for Eurobasket 2011 in Poland) and if not, then I will start with my preparation for next season.
